Researchers unveiled DyFrDet, a small-object detector designed to boost accuracy with dynamic frequency suppression and label disambiguation.
Its dynamic frequency-aware feature pyramid trims redundant low-frequency content and high-frequency noise, improving localization precision.
A label disambiguation module helps the model handle ambiguous targets, a common challenge in small-object detection.
The method reports state-of-the-art results across multiple benchmarks, suggesting strong potential for real-world vision tasks.
